 * Themes with multiple text domains require you to configure Loco Translate to 
   understand what all the files are for and where the strings are. Please see the
   manual: [https://localise.biz/wordpress/plugin/manual#configure](https://localise.biz/wordpress/plugin/manual#configure)
 * If your theme is not set up in a way that just works automatically, you will 
   have to either configure it yourself or ask the author to make the theme compatible
   with Loco Translate. See page for authors on compatibility: [https://localise.biz/wordpress/plugin/authors](https://localise.biz/wordpress/plugin/authors)

 * It seems to have been a theme issue, I edited the .po with PoEdit and then uploaded
   the .po/.mo files via FTP to my child themes directory. Now Loco Translate has
   access to it and it works like charme 🙂
